A Manual Of Constitutional History Founded On The Works Of Hallam, Creasy, May And Broom (1875) by Fulton, Forrest is a comprehensive guide to the history of constitutional law. The book is based on the works of four prominent authors in the field, including Henry Hallam, Edward Creasy, Thomas May, and Herbert Broom. It provides a detailed account of the development of constitutional law from its earliest origins to the present day. The book covers a wide range of topics, including the Magna Carta, the English Civil War, the Glorious Revolution, and the American Revolution. It also delves into the various forms of government that have been established throughout history, including monarchies, republics, and democracies. The author provides a clear and concise overview of each topic, making it an excellent resource for students, scholars, and anyone interested in the history of constitutional law.
